Instituto Educacional Francisco de Assis - IEFA is a
non-profitable civil society, which aims to offer classes that wish to
improve human beings in order to be included in the labor market, and
improving quality of life, through instruction, education, guidance,
qualification and, finally, individual professionalization.
This social inclusion program faces teenagers between 15 and 19-years-old that
completed the 7th grade (junior high), in conditions of social
vulnerability and interested in preparing to enter the labor market.
PET prepares the teenager to find the first job, improving the chances
and perspectives of personal and Professional growth.

With the mission to provide support to children and teenager having
cancer and heart disease, the Associação dos Amigos da Criança
com Câncer e Cardíaca - AMICC (Association for Friends of Children
Having Cancer and Heart Disease) arose in 1996 and, in the
course of time, complies with mastery its purpose.
The collaborators
work aiming at reducing traumas during treatment of hundreds of children
and teenagers served by the institution. The patient's family members,
in addition to follow-up them during the treatment, take part of
projects provided by the association.

Currently, the Foundation has served about 340 low-income children and
young people who are between 7 and 17 years old, in addition to 100
people over 16. Its headquarters is located in a neighborhood named
Jardim Irene, in the City of São Paulo, and hosts: sporting school,
multisport courts, industrial kitchen, library, toy library, dental
assistance office, medical office, computing room, English as Second
Language classes, rooms for both professional and cultural courses,
and school reinforcement rooms.

Fight to eradicate hunger and poverty, better basic education, equality,
decrease of child mortality, maternal health, combat to AIDS and STDs,
sustainability and solidarity. These are the goals of the project
Talento Olímpico - "Cidadania em Primeiro Lugar"
(Olympic Talent - "Citizenship in the first place"), designed
and created in November 2010 by the Olympic medalist, CLAUDINEI QUIRINO.
Currently serving more than 10 regions considered to be highly excluded
and providing assistance to 500 people aged between 7 and 20 years.
The goal for 2016 is that the number of care increases to 3500 in
different territories.
The Talento Olímpico Project strives to provide a class in need
of sport and socialization with recreational activities, aiming at
developing responsibility, discipline, integration, education and work
through Olympic and Paralympics sports, activities related to education,
preventive health care and job training.

Shelter Grupo Patas is an association of support to the homeless animals
founded in 2004, which helps about 150 dogs in a small farm of
5,000 square meters, 4 km from the city of São José do Rio Preto,
state of São Paulo.
The association team receives complaints of mistreatment and collects
mistreated dogs that need special care. The main goal is to save the
lives of homeless animals who really need it.
Grupo Patas is a non-governmental and non-profit association; therefore,
it depends on donations and support of people who are interested in
helping animals, or giving them a new home. In addition, the Group still
observes the living of the dogs with their new family. Vilage Patents
